Ecumenical Chapel


TheChapel tries to be a symbolic space with a poetical content and without anyreligious requirements in particular, because it’s an ecumenical chapel I waslooking for a universal and sacred space, open to any kind of religion andwhich promotes the identification of every single user with his personalsbelieves.

This piece was proposed to be located at the Universidad SimónBolívar’s Gardens and any member of the University will be able to visit anduse it for several purposes: meditation, reflection and pray.

The main objectsof this project were:   Combinea small scale with a strong conceptual and symbolic idea, which allows thepractice of a strong’s believes, learned at the preceded investigations'exercises.   Encouragethe right understanding of the symbolic and spatial qualities need it for theconcept.   Reinforcethe appropriate relationships between the piece and where is located.
